
/*! #about start */
/* #region */
.md28806.about .hidden{display:none}
.md28806.about .overflow-hidden{overflow:hidden}
.md28806.about .overflow-visible{overflow:visible}
.md28806.about .absolute{position:absolute}
.md28806.about .relative{position:relative}
.md28806.about .inset-0{inset:0}
.md28806.about .top-0{top:0}
.md28806.about .right-0{right:0}
.md28806.about .bottom-0{bottom:0}
.md28806.about .left-0{left:0}
.md28806.about .top-full{top:100%}
.md28806.about .right-full{right:100%}
.md28806.about .bottom-full{bottom:100%}
.md28806.about .left-full{left:100%}
.md28806.about .z-0{z-index:0}
.md28806.about .z-10{z-index:10}
.md28806.about .mx-auto{margin-left:auto;margin-right:auto}
.md28806.about .mt-auto{margin-top:auto}
.md28806.about .ml-auto{margin-left:auto}
.md28806.about .mr-10{margin-right:.1rem}
.md28806.about .ml-10{margin-left:.1rem}
.md28806.about .w-full{width:100%}
.md28806.about .w-auto{width:auto}
.md28806.about .w-screen{width:100vw}
.md28806.about .h-full{height:100%}
.md28806.about .h-auto{height:auto}
.md28806.about .h-screen{height:100vh}
.md28806.about .max-w-full{max-width:100%}
.md28806.about .leading-none{line-height:1}
.md28806.about .whitespace-nowrap{white-space:nowrap}
.md28806.about .bg-theme{background-color:rgb(var(--theme))}
.md28806.about .rounded-full{border-radius:9999px}
.md28806.about .cursor-pointer{cursor:pointer}
.md28806.about .object-cover{object-fit:cover}
.md28806.about .object-contain{object-fit:contain}
.md28806.about .pointer-events-none{pointer-events:none}
.md28806.about .pointer-events-auto{pointer-events:auto}
.md28806.about .brightness-20{filter:brightness(20)}
.md28806.about .invert{filter:invert(1)}
.md28806.about .text-theme{color:rgb(var(--theme))}
.md28806.about .mt-60{margin-top:.6rem}
.md28806.about .size-full{width:100%;height:100%}
.md28806.about .text-theme{color:var(--theme)}
.md28806.about .flex-center{display:flex;align-items:center;justify-content:center}
.md28806.about .flex-start{display:flex;align-items:flex-start;justify-content:flex-start}
.md28806.about .flex-start-center{display:flex;align-items:flex-start;justify-content:center}
.md28806.about .flex-start-between{display:flex;align-items:flex-start;justify-content:space-between}
.md28806.about .flex-center-between{display:flex;align-items:center;justify-content:space-between}
.md28806.about .flex-center-start{display:flex;align-items:center;justify-content:flex-start}
.md28806.about .flex-center-end{display:flex;align-items:center;justify-content:flex-end}
.md28806.about .flex-end-center{display:flex;align-items:flex-end;justify-content:center}
.md28806.about .flex-end-between{display:flex;align-items:flex-end;justify-content:space-between}
.md28806.about .rounded-10{border-radius:.1rem}
.md28806.about .rounded-15{border-radius:.15rem}
.md28806.about .rounded-20{border-radius:.2rem}
.md28806.about button,.md28806.about input,.md28806.about textarea{border:none;outline:none;padding:0;background-color:transparent}
.md28806.about .icon{position:relative;display:flex;align-items:center;justify-content:center;width:1em;height:1em;flex-shrink:0;max-width:100%;max-height:100%;transition:.3s}
.md28806.about .icon img,.md28806.about .icon svg{width:100%;height:100%;object-fit:contain;transition:.3s}
.md28806.about .icon img:nth-child(2),.md28806.about .icon svg:nth-child(2){position:absolute;top:0;left:0;opacity:0;z-index:5}
.md28806.about .hover-icon:hover.icon img:first-child,.md28806.about .hover-icon:hover .icon img:first-child,.md28806.about .active-icon.icon img:first-child,.md28806.about .active-icon .icon img:first-child{opacity:0}
.md28806.about .hover-icon:hover.icon img:last-child,.md28806.about .hover-icon:hover .icon img:last-child,.md28806.about .active-icon.icon img:last-child,.md28806.about .active-icon .icon img:last-child{opacity:1}
.md28806.about.wrap,.md28806.about .wrap{padding-left:4%;padding-right:4%;max-width:100%}
.md28806.about .area{margin:0 auto;width:14rem;max-width:100%}
.md28806.about img{opacity:0}
.md28806.about img[src]{opacity:1}
.md28806.about{color:#111;overflow:hidden;position:relative;padding-top:.8rem;padding-bottom:.9rem}
.md28806.about .bg{bottom:0;left:0;right:0}
.md28806.about .name{line-height:1.625;margin-top:.1rem}
.md28806.about .title{line-height:1.2941176471;margin-bottom:.18rem}
.md28806.about .subtitle{line-height:1.2222222222;margin-top:.4rem}
.md28806.about .line{width:.3rem;height:3px;background-color:var(--theme)}
.md28806.about .info{line-height:2;margin-bottom:.5rem}
.md28806.about .pic{position:relative;flex-shrink:0}
.md28806.about .pic:before{content:"";display:block;padding-top:75.652173913%}
.md28806.about .pic>.fill{position:absolute;top:0%;left:0;width:100%;height:100%;z-index:1;transition:.5s}
@media(max-width:750px){
	.md28806.about .about-main{flex-direction:column}
.md28806.about .right{margin-top:.6rem}
}
/* #endregion */
/*! #about end */



.md28806.base .hidden{display:none}
.md28806.base .overflow-hidden{overflow:hidden}
.md28806.base .overflow-visible{overflow:visible}
.md28806.base .absolute{position:absolute}
.md28806.base .relative{position:relative}
.md28806.base .inset-0{inset:0}
.md28806.base .top-0{top:0}
.md28806.base .right-0{right:0}
.md28806.base .bottom-0{bottom:0}
.md28806.base .left-0{left:0}
.md28806.base .top-full{top:100%}
.md28806.base .right-full{right:100%}
.md28806.base .bottom-full{bottom:100%}
.md28806.base .left-full{left:100%}
.md28806.base .z-0{z-index:0}
.md28806.base .z-10{z-index:10}
.md28806.base .mx-auto{margin-left:auto;margin-right:auto}
.md28806.base .mt-auto{margin-top:auto}
.md28806.base .ml-auto{margin-left:auto}
.md28806.base .mr-10{margin-right:.1rem}
.md28806.base .ml-10{margin-left:.1rem}
.md28806.base .w-full{width:100%}
.md28806.base .w-auto{width:auto}
.md28806.base .w-screen{width:100vw}
.md28806.base .h-full{height:100%}
.md28806.base .h-auto{height:auto}
.md28806.base .h-screen{height:100vh}
.md28806.base .max-w-full{max-width:100%}
.md28806.base .leading-none{line-height:1}
.md28806.base .whitespace-nowrap{white-space:nowrap}
.md28806.base .bg-theme{background-color:rgb(var(--theme))}
.md28806.base .rounded-full{border-radius:9999px}
.md28806.base .cursor-pointer{cursor:pointer}
.md28806.base .object-cover{object-fit:cover}
.md28806.base .object-contain{object-fit:contain}
.md28806.base .pointer-events-none{pointer-events:none}
.md28806.base .pointer-events-auto{pointer-events:auto}
.md28806.base .brightness-20{filter:brightness(20)}
.md28806.base .invert{filter:invert(1)}
.md28806.base .text-theme{color:rgb(var(--theme))}
.md28806.base .mt-60{margin-top:.6rem}
.md28806.base .size-full{width:100%;height:100%}
.md28806.base .text-theme{color:var(--theme)}
.md28806.base .flex-center{display:flex;align-items:center;justify-content:center}
.md28806.base .flex-start{display:flex;align-items:flex-start;justify-content:flex-start}
.md28806.base .flex-start-center{display:flex;align-items:flex-start;justify-content:center}
.md28806.base .flex-start-between{display:flex;align-items:flex-start;justify-content:space-between}
.md28806.base .flex-center-between{display:flex;align-items:center;justify-content:space-between}
.md28806.base .flex-center-start{display:flex;align-items:center;justify-content:flex-start}
.md28806.base .flex-center-end{display:flex;align-items:center;justify-content:flex-end}
.md28806.base .flex-end-center{display:flex;align-items:flex-end;justify-content:center}
.md28806.base .flex-end-between{display:flex;align-items:flex-end;justify-content:space-between}
.md28806.base .rounded-10{border-radius:.1rem}
.md28806.base .rounded-15{border-radius:.15rem}
.md28806.base .rounded-20{border-radius:.2rem}
.md28806.base button,.md28806.base input,.md28806.base textarea{border:none;outline:none;padding:0;background-color:transparent}
.md28806.base .icon{position:relative;display:flex;align-items:center;justify-content:center;width:1em;height:1em;flex-shrink:0;max-width:100%;max-height:100%;transition:.3s}
.md28806.base .icon img,.md28806.base .icon svg{width:100%;height:100%;object-fit:contain;transition:.3s}
.md28806.base .icon img:nth-child(2),.md28806.base .icon svg:nth-child(2){position:absolute;top:0;left:0;opacity:0;z-index:5}
.md28806.base .hover-icon:hover.icon img:first-child,.md28806.base .hover-icon:hover .icon img:first-child,.md28806.base .active-icon.icon img:first-child,.md28806.base .active-icon .icon img:first-child{opacity:0}
.md28806.base .hover-icon:hover.icon img:last-child,.md28806.base .hover-icon:hover .icon img:last-child,.md28806.base .active-icon.icon img:last-child,.md28806.base .active-icon .icon img:last-child{opacity:1}
.md28806.base.wrap,.md28806.base .wrap{padding-left:4%;padding-right:4%;max-width:100%}
.md28806.base .area{margin:0 auto;width:14rem;max-width:100%}
.md28806.base img{opacity:0}
.md28806.base img[src]{opacity:1}
.md28806.base{color:#111;overflow:hidden;position:relative;padding-top:.9rem;padding-bottom:.9rem;color:#fff}
.md28806.base .md-title{line-height:1.2941176471}
.md28806.base .base-main{margin-top:.5rem}
.md28806.base .base-item{position:relative;flex-shrink:0}
.md28806.base .base-item:before{content:"";display:block;padding-top:62.472406181%}
.md28806.base .base-item>.fill{position:absolute;top:0%;left:0;width:100%;height:100%;z-index:1;transition:.5s}
.md28806.base .base-item{border:2px solid #fff}
.md28806.base .swp-opt{display:flex;align-items:center;margin-top:.4rem}
.md28806.base .swp-btn{display:flex;align-items:center;justify-content:center;flex-shrink:0;width:2em;height:2em;border-radius:50%;background:transparent;border:1px solid #fff;pointer-events:auto;cursor:pointer;transition:.3s}
.md28806.base .swp-btn:hover{border-color:var(--theme);background-color:var(--theme)}
.md28806.base .swp-next{margin-left:.1rem}
.md28806.base .progress{--p: 0;width:3.3rem;height:.02rem;min-height:2px;background-color:#ffffff80;margin-left:.2rem}
.md28806.base .progress:after{content:"";display:block;height:100%;width:100%;transform:scaleX(var(--p));background-color:#fff;transform-origin:left center;transition:.3s}
.md28806.base .name{line-height:1.625;margin-top:.1rem}
